Abstract
The modular multilevel converter (MMC) is a trending topology that has revolutionized voltage source converter (VSC) based high voltage direct current (HVDC) transmission. In this paper a MMC based VSC-HVDC transmission system has been modeled, designed and simulated under balanced three-phase operation in semiconductor based time-domain simulation environment. MMC based VSC-HVDC transmission system has been positioned between two separate large generation centers to provide real power flow control and reactive power/voltage control at AC terminals of both converters. MMC has been preliminary designed using five half-bridges at each arm. An efficient modulation strategy for the switching of IGBT switches has been decided and verified. The dynamic responses of the controllers of the MMC based VSC-HVDC transmission system have been evaluated to draw some conclusions at the end of the study.
